# Partner SFTP Drop — Environments

The Corvale partner drop runs in two environments: sandbox and prod. Files land hourly; anything older than 48 hours is purged. Support should never re-upload manually — ask the Ferrow team instead. Sandbox uses relaxed key checks, prod does not. Current prod connection settings are as follows:

service settings:
[istax]
port = 9090
team = sormir
host = istax.ferradyn.corp
region = central-2
access_code = ac_447e33
timeout_ms = 250

## Configuration — Giftwell Receipt Mailer

On-call: the mailer sends donation receipts via the Brindlemail relay every 15 minutes. Required vars: `RECEIPT_FROM_ADDR`, `RELAY_HOST`, `MAIL_BATCH_SIZE` (default 200). If receipts stall, check the relay first, then the queue depth. The relay rejects unauthenticated senders, so the signing secret must be present before restart. Add this line to `/etc/giftwell/env`:

secret setting of yagep-bahif: LEDGER_TOKEN8=7eb0ad88

Plugin authors investigating the cron drift reported in the Pendrel scheduler cannot proceed: the diagnostics vault that stores historical tick logs locked itself after the audit job restarted mid-rotation. Until it is reopened, drift comparisons across plugin-registered jobs will return empty windows. We have verified no data loss occurred. External authors with an active maintainer agreement may unlock a read-only replica for their own analysis. To do so, open the replica console and enter the recovery passphrase below.

unlock words, bafog-fawip: ulaax-istix-julok-fraax-queniel-fenok-tamdor-ulador-zorius

RUNBOOK snippet — special items

Heads up, shift lead: there's a notarised deed for the Greyholt property transaction sitting in the locked drawer by the supervisor desk. It travels alone — no consolidating it with the regular Marrowgate run. Carrier is Vexley Point-to-Point, booked for late afternoon. Keep it low-key on the floor. The confidential courier hand-over instruction sits right below this.

dispatch memo: the holius casvan courier leaves the ralir kasion rusdor oliion fraeth lammir julox belys ledger at gate 3561 under passcode 522203